    I recently purchased a TunaBlade from Tunaman and want it to replace my Emag Stock Trigger. I already have all the magnets in so no worries there but I cant seem to get the axle that holds the trigger into place. I was able to remove it using a hammer and a chisel type instrument. I removed the old trigger and put in the tunablade. However when I go to put it back in with the Tuneblade it doesnt seem to want to go in. Does anyone have any suggestions as to how they got theirs in, is there a specific way your suppose to do it? I noticed that the axle has 2 different sides but I tried both. Any help would be appreciated.

    Did you remove the sear? They are very hard to get in unless you do. Make sure the pin goes in from left to right holding the gun pointing away. The little knurls on the pin are what holds it in. They go in last. Let me know if you need more.
